POSSIBLE CAUSE
NOTE:
Confirm if DTC is PAST or CRNT. If DTC is CRNT, proceed with Diagnosis Procedure. If DTC is PAST, clear the DTC. Do not replace the ABS actuator and electric unit (control unit) for a PAST DTC.

FAIL-SAFE
The following functions are suspended:
VDC function
TCS function
Brake assist function
Hill start assist function

DTC REPRODUCTION PROCEDURE
CONSULT
Ignition switch OFF.
NOTE:
Wait at least 10 seconds after ignition switch OFF.
Start the engine.
NOTE:
Wait at least 10 seconds after starting the engine.
Select “Self Diagnostic Result” mode of “ABS”.
Is DTC “U1002” detected?
YES>>“CRNT” is displayed: Proceed to DTC Diagnosis Procedure.
YES>>“PAST” is displayed: Inspection End (Erase the memory of “Self Diagnostic Result” mode of “ABS”).
NO>>To check malfunction symptom before repair: Refer to Intermittent Incident.
NO>>Confirmation after repair: Inspection End.
CAUTION:
Never apply 7.0 V or more to the measurement terminal.
Use a tester with open terminal voltage of 7.0 V or less.
Ignition switch OFF and disconnect the battery cable from the negative terminal when checking the harness.
